SS-General Arthur Seyss-Inquart was Reichsminister without Portfolio, a member of the Reich Cabinet, President of the German Academy in Munich, member of the Reichstag and Nazi Reichs Commissar for the Occupied Territory of the Netherlands. In the last position he was responsible for everything that took place in The Netherlands during the German occupation of that country (May 1940-1945) including the publication of the big, fancy, heavily illustrated Volk und Reich Verlag coffee table magazine WESTLAND.

The 10-5/8 x 14 inch, 60 page magazine billed itself as the publication for beauty, history and culture of the land along the end of the Rhine, Mosel, Maas and Schelde rivers, the land we call Holland or the Netherlands. Based on the content of the magazine there isn't the slightest doubt that it was aimed directly at the germanic population of Holland and especially at volunteers in service with the SS and their families and institutions.

One of the principal articles in the magazine is "From Service in the East with the Germanic SS Niederlande" by SS-Sturmbannführer Dr. Johann Bastiaan van Heutsz. There are ful-page photos of Dr. Arthur Seyss-Inquart walking hand-in-hand with little Dutch girls, and helmeted SS soldiers. There are smaller photos of Dutch Waffen-SS troops in the east, SS men taking the oath, an SS man interrogating an Asiatic Soviet prisoner, Reichsführer-SS Heinrich Himmler in conversation with Dutch men of Germanic SS Westland, etc., etc.

Other articles cover subjects like the landscape in the west, pottery made by early people in the west, styles of Dutch farm houses, flower gardens in the Netherlands, the building of dikes to dry up the sea, Hanseatic settlements in the west, the Battle for Europe from 1939 - 1942, etc., etc. There are two large and colorful fold-outs in the magazine, one showing the principal cities in "Westland" and the other a close-up map of the Netherlands and northwestern Germany.
